A 30-year-old man stopped for allegedly driving under the influence was also found to be in possession of a lockback knife.

Police stopped the vehicle on Great Western Road in Clydebank around 1.50pm on Saturday, November 7.

He was reportedly driving without insurance and drug driving.

He was taken to Clydebank police office and held to appear at court on Monday.
